| Sicilia | Palermo Car Rental Posted: Fri April 25, 2008 09:12 PM UTC
Is there a car rental company at the cruise ship port? Would you recommend renting a car to drive to Ventimiglia di Sicilia (about 20 miles south of Palermo) or hiring a driver and car?

| Sicilia | Re: Palermo Car Rental Posted: Sat April 26, 2008 12:50 PM UTC
AVIS have an office about 300 metres from the dock on Via Francesco Crispi. Personally, I would take a taxi (even this distance) with luggage.
Negotiating Palermo can be a bit of a nightmare by car but you need to get out on the SS121 south heading past Misilmeri then turn East toward Baucina(signposted). Ventimiglia is the nex town after Baucina. For driving instructions check out www.viamichelin. Click on maps then click on driving directions. FROM;Italy - Via Francesco Crispi - Palermo TO; Italy - Ventimiglia di Sicilia.
